California AG, Senator Hurtado unveil bill to sharpen state's antitrust law

( February 24, 2025, 18:24 GMT | Official Statement) -- MLex Summary: California Attorney General Rob Bonta and state Senator Melissa Hurtado announced legislation seeking to more effectively deter corporations from restraining trade, fixing prices, and reducing competition — actions that can raise prices and harm workers, businesses, and consumers. “Too many wealthy corporations see penalties for breaking the law as simply the cost of doing business. SB 763 would sharpen the teeth of a century-old law by increasing penalties for those looking to illegally profit at the cost of workers, consumers, and honest businesses,” Attorney General Rob Bonta said. “As the fifth largest economy in the world, and home to some of the wealthiest corporations, California has a responsibility to fight for a fair and competitive marketplace, especially amid the unprecedented wave of corporate mergers and market consolidation that we are seeing today.” The law would increase criminal penalties and add civil penalties under California's Cartwright Act.Statement follows in full.
